Genius Collective is the brainchild of Jared Silvermintz.
While officially opening for business in 2004, the company has roots
as far back as 1996. At the time, Silvermintz co-developed the pioneering
research website, Genius Papers. With the dawn of the internet, and the
groundbreaking nature of the site, it became a media sensation
overnight.
Shortly thereafter, Silvermintz studied at NYU's Tisch School of the
Arts before being detoured in 1999 to become a co-founder of the now
defunct, yet legendary, college media firm, Kodab New Media.
After two years as VP of Production at Kodab, Silvermintz returned to
school and continued studying film and television, while simultaneously
cutting his teeth as a broadcast, print, web, and layout designer.
Following graduation, Silvermintz worked as a supervising producer,
broadcast designer, and creative director in New York City before
finally settling the Genius Collective in East Tennessee.
